AlzheimersNet is your resource to memory care in Dearborn Heights, MI. Memory care facilities offer housing and care for people age 65 and older with Alzheimer's disease and other types of dementia. Memory care enables seniors with memory impairment to stay as active and engaged as they possibly can, while living in a dignified, comfortable and secure environment. Facts about Dearborn Heights
The official website for the city of Dearborn Heights is http://www.ci.dearborn-heights.mi.us/.
Dearborn Heights is represented by Mayor Daniel S. Paletko.
Dearborn Heights is a city in Wayne County, in the Detroit metropolitan area, in the State of Michigan. The population was 57,774 at the 2010 census.
